Accounting & Financial Policy and Compliance Analyst

  

Job Description:

   

Partners with the businesses to ensure support to corporate growth and results objectives while meeting policy and compliance requirements. Works with the business to gather financial data and perform financial and policy analysis to influence decisions within the business and to drive cross-business initiatives (e.g., Mergers & Acquisitions). Communicates and drives adherence to Generally Accepted Accounting Principles (GAAP) and the organization's financial goals and policies which helps plan and deploy. Has the fiduciary responsibility to represent financial results correctly both internally and externally. Ensures strong business controls.

Responsibilities:

·  Supports the business in adopting new accounting standard (ASC606 and other applicable policies) including planning and designing financial processes and controls that are compliant with such.
·  Collaborates across organizations (i.e. Enterprise Financial Reporting, EFR) to design, document and deploy policy requirements and controls.
·  Provides the highest level of policy analysis to support new and existing business models and financial practices ensuring alignment with external and internal guidance. Participates in the documentation of analysis by authoring White Papers.
·  Acts as liaison with Geos Controller-ship and BU Finance to facilitate policy and compliance issue resolution and guide and influence strategic decision making.
·  Liaises with Internal Audit (IA) and Enterprise Financial Reporting (EFR) to assist in resolution of audit issues as needed.
·  Leads and advises on the most complex business initiatives, typically leading several analysts across multiple areas within finance and across geographies/organizations.
·  Drives process improvement and policy development initiatives that impact the function globally.
·  Represents the business unit during cross-regional or cross- functional policy and compliance processes.
·  Provides mentoring and guidance to analysts.

Education and Experience Required:

·  First level university degree with a focus in accounting, business or economics, plus accounting certification or advanced degree (e.g., CPA, MBA).
·  10+ years of experience in finance roles (audit, financial analyst, controllership, etc.)

Knowledge and Skills:

·  Advanced understanding of accounting principles and financial analysis.
·  Solid analytical skills and business acumen.
·  Strong business application skills (e.g., Microsoft Office Suite: Microsoft Excel, PowerPoint, Word, and Visio).
·  Superior communication and influencing skills, presenting to various teams and executives.
·  Ability to work with a diverse virtual team.
·  Project management skills a plus.
